Job Description:

We are seeking an experienced Sr. SQL Engineer focused on Code Reasoning & Benchmarking. The role involves designing algorithmically rich coding problems, building evaluation systems, and developing comprehensive benchmarks that test reasoning, correctness, and performance. This is a highly technical position requiring deep expertise in algorithms, system-level problem solving, and software engineering. The ideal candidate will be a creative problem designer and a detail-oriented engineer who can deliver production-ready artifacts within a short timeframe.

Job Responsibility:

  • Problem & System Design: Create algorithmically challenging coding problems that evaluate reasoning, correctness, and efficiency in real-world software scenarios
  • Robust Development: Write clean, modular, and production-quality Java code along with comprehensive test suites covering correctness, edge cases, and performance
  • Technical Specifications: Draft clear, precise, and unambiguous specifications and problem statements with well-defined constraints and evaluation criteria
  • Algorithm Coverage: Ensure strong representation across multiple domains including data structures, graph algorithms, number theory, performance optimization, and constraint-based design
  • Metadata & Documentation: Apply structured metadata to all problems including taxonomy, difficulty levels, and domain relevance to maintain consistency and reproducibility
  • Quality Assurance: Participate in peer reviews and validation cycles to maintain high engineering and system integrity standards
  • Deliverables: Provide well-documented, maintainable, and scalable outputs ready for integration into production environments or downstream applications

Requirements:

  • 5+ years in software engineering, algorithm design, or systems-level programming
  • Strong command of SQL (4+ years) with ability to implement high-performance solutions
  • Solid understanding of complexity analysis, optimization, and computational constraints
  • Hands-on experience with test automation, benchmarks, or large-scale evaluation systems
  • Familiarity with version control (e.g., Git) and structured data formats (JSON, YAML)
  • Fluency in at least four of the following areas: Core Data Structures: Trie, Segment Tree, Union-Find
  • Algorithmic Paradigms: Dynamic Programming, Greedy Algorithms, Bitmasking
  • Graph Algorithms: Shortest Paths, Network Flow, Topological Sorting
  • Mathematics & Number Theory: Geometry, Probability, Modular Arithmetic
  • String Processing: Suffix Trees, Rolling Hashing, Pattern Matching
  • Advanced Topics: 2-SAT, FFT, Linear Programming
